The Harlem Globetrotters Drafted Brittney Griner

Brittney Griner has received several job opprtunities since leaving Baylor as one of the most successful women's basketball players in history. In addition to a Nike shoe campaign, she was drafted No. 1 overall by the Phoenix Mercury, will play in China during the offseason, and was offered a spot on the Dallas Mavs summer league team. Her latest offer is from the Harlem Globetrotters, who drafted her in their seventh annual player draft.

Via Houston Chronicle:

“Brittney Griner is a great ambassador for the game of basketball and a terrific player. We fully support her WNBA career with the Phoenix Mercury,” said Harlem Globetrotters CEO Kurt Schneider. “Our North American tour runs from the end of December to the end of April, which would not conflict with the WNBA season. The Globetrotters already have two outstanding female stars in TNT Maddox and T-Time Brawner, so the transition to our roster would be seamless.”

Griner, who played in college at Baylor and high school at Nimitz, already has committed to play in China in the off season so she probably won’t be joining the Globetrotter’s act.

While it’s an honor to be considered, I am under contract with the Phoenix Mercury and the Zhejiang Golden Bulls,” Griner told espnW on Tuesday. “And I am 100 percent committed to doing all I can to bring championships to our fans.”

The Globetrotters also drafted Mariano Rivera.
